Experimental studies on graphite burning have shown that for all the geometries tested which Involved the conditions of small radiation and conduction heat losses, it was not possible to develop self-sustained rapid oxidation for graphite temperatures below about 650*C when the air temperatures were below the graphite temperature. Some 50 experiments on graphite burning and oxidation were carried out in 10-foot long graphite channels at temperatures from 600C to above 800C. At both high and low flow rates, the graphite was cooled by heat losses to the gas stream even under conditions where other heat loss mechanisms such as radiation and conduction were negligible. Graphite is a very dark, almost black rock-like material. The experiments were used to develop an equation which expressed the length of channel that can be cooled as a function of temperature, flow rate (heat transfer coefficient), diameter and reactivity of the graphite. This information served as a foundation for the full scale detailed studies on graphite burning accidents In air-cooled reactors initiated and completed at Brookhaven National Laboratory [Schweitzer, 1962a-f]. There is no accident sequence that could produce an equivalent disruption of N Reactor; there would be some confinement even in the lowest probability event sequences.
